HR & Admin Executive / HR Generalist
Designation: HR & Admin Executive / HR Generalist
Location: Madhavaram Thabbal Petti, Chennai
Mode: 11 AM to 8 PM shift - Mon to Fri & Sat - 9.30 AM to 6.30 PM (1st, 4th, 5th Saturdays)
Industry: US Healthcare & Medical Billing Services
Reporting To: Senior HR Generalist
Looking for experienced HR candidates from BPO/IT services/IT enabled services kind of industry
Role Summary The HR & Admin Executive is responsible for managing the end-to-end Human Resources and Administration functions for the organization, covering the complete employee lifecycle for two entities combined (~50 FTEs). The role involves talent acquisition, HR operations, payroll, statutory compliance, performance management, employee engagement, and administration, ensuring smooth people operations and statutory adherence while supporting business objectives.
Key Responsibilities
1. Recruitment & Talent Acquisition
- Analyze manpower requirements in coordination with hiring managers
- Finalize job descriptions and post job advertisements on appropriate platforms
- Source, screen, and shortlist candidate profiles
- Coordinate and conduct interviews
- Manage salary negotiations, offer roll outs, and candidate closures
- Ensure timely hiring as per approved headcount plans
2. Onboarding & Employee Lifecycle Management
- Manage onboarding and joining formalities, statutory enrollments
- Collect, verify, and maintain employee documentation and database in HRMS
- Coordinate background verification (BGV) when required
- Issue offer letters, appointment letters, NDAs, and other HR letters
- Create and maintain employee master data in HRMS
- Manage PF & ESI enrollment and employee induction
3.
HR Operations
- Handle day-to-day employee queries and HR support
- Generate headcount and employee-related reports
- Maintain employee records and personnel files
4. Payroll, Compensation & Benefits
- Process monthly payroll and validate payroll data
- Coordinate salary disbursement and resolve payroll-related queries
- Support compensation planning, increments, and promotions
- Calculate and verify OT payments and incentive payouts
- Manage final settlement (FNF), deductions, and exit payments
5. Statutory Compliance & Labour Laws
- Handle statutory filings including PF, ESI, PT, Labour Welfare, and other labour compliances
- Maintain statutory registers and compliance documentation (manual and digital)
- Coordinate with consultants for audits and inspections
- Ensure timely and accurate statutory submissions with zero non-compliance
6. Performance Management & Learning
- Coordinate training plans and ensure implementation
- Manage performance appraisal cycles (PMS)
- Prepare appraisal reports, PMS scores, and appraisal letters
- Facilitate employee review meetings and leadership review discussions
- Support performance feedback and process improvement initiatives
7. Employee Relations, Engagement & Culture
- Handle employee grievances and disciplinary matters
- Monitor attrition and conduct exit formalities
- Plan and execute employee engagement initiatives and celebrations
- Promote employee morale and maintain a positive organizational climate
8. Separation & Exit Management
- Manage resignations, terminations, and absconding cases
- Coordinate exit formalities, clearances, and documentation
- Issue relieving, experience, and other exit-related letters
9. Administration & Facilities Management
- Manage housekeeping and security operations
- Oversee hygiene standards and cleanliness audits
- Manage housekeeping supplies and facility requirements
- Handle vendor management, enquiries, billing, and coordination
- Manage petty cash and prepare expense reports
- Coordinate maintenance activities and facility checks
10. Cross-functional & Management Support
- Coordinate with internal departments as required
- Support audits, inspections, and management reviews
- Provide HR and admin data insights to management
Key Skills & Competencies
- Robust knowledge of HR operations and labour laws
- Payroll processing and statutory compliance expertise
- Excellent coordination and stakeholder management skills
- High attention to detail and data accuracy
- Ability to handle confidential information
- Strong problem-solving and employee-handling skills
Qualification & Experience
- Graduate/Postgraduate in HR, Business Administration, or related field
- 2-5 years of HR experience in end to end HR (recruiting, statutory, payroll, complainces, performance management), preferably as an HR Generalist
- Experience in US healthcare / medical billing / services industry preferred
